#9b6e28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b6e28 is composed of 60.8% red, 43.1%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29% magenta, 74.2%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 36.5 degrees, a saturation of 59% and a lightness of 38.2%. #9b6e28 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dc50 with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#9b6e28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b6e28 has RGB values of R:155, G:110,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.74,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10186280.

Shades and Tints of #9b6e28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0a04 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b6e28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67635d is the less saturated color, while #c17602 is the most saturated one.
